View product on manufacturer siteDocMorris Versandapotheke specializes in mail-order prescriptions, over-the-counter drugs, and health products delivered straight to your door. You can order everything from chronic illness medications to vitamins through their user-friendly app or website, with next-day delivery in key markets. This service fills a critical gap in traditional pharmacies, where long waits and limited stock frustrate customers seeking reliability.
The company's product lineup emphasizes generics and branded essentials, keeping prices competitive while ensuring compliance with strict EU pharmaceutical regulations. DocMorris AG, the parent company behind Versandapotheke, pursues aggressive expansion through acquisitions and tech investments to dominate online pharmacy in Europe. You see this in their integration of AI for prescription matching and predictive stocking, streamlining operations across borders. The strategy prioritizes scalability, aiming to capture more of the €100 billion-plus European mail-order market.
Market position strengthens with partnerships like those with major insurers, offering subsidized delivery to loyal customers. For U.S. readers, this mirrors trends in telehealth growth, where convenience drives adoption despite regulatory hurdles. DocMorris's focus on data privacy under GDPR builds trust, a key differentiator in a sector prone to breaches.
Competition heats up from players like Shop Apotheke and Amazon Pharmacy entrants, but DocMorris holds an edge with its pharmacy license and established brand. Recent pushes into wellness products broaden revenue streams, reducing reliance on prescriptions alone. Regulatory scrutiny in Germany, home to its largest operations, remains a top risk with potential reimbursement cuts squeezing margins. You should watch for policy shifts that could impact profitability, similar to U.S. PBM debates. Intense competition from discounters erodes pricing power, forcing constant innovation.
Operational risks like data security breaches or delivery failures could dent reputation overnight. Economic slowdowns reduce discretionary health spending, hitting non-essential sales. For the manufacturer, balancing expansion costs with cash flow is crucial, especially in a high-interest environment.
Currency fluctuations affect the Swiss-listed stock, adding volatility for international investors like you. Supply shortages for generics, a global issue, test inventory management. Despite these, DocMorris's scale provides a buffer, but execution will determine if it outperforms peers.
